A - Dark black with a touch of brown and a finger of frothy khaki-chocolate head. Fades normal.
S - Chocolate and dark caramel malts, molasses, Bourbon, vanilla, oak, spicy rye, brandy, black licorice, dark cocoa, raisin, coffee, booze.
T - Sweet chocolate and bit of caramel malts, smooth Bourbon, vanilla, oak, spicy rye, Brandy. molasses, coffee, black licorice, bitter dark cocoa, raisin, grapes, and other dark fruits, and some booze.
M - Full bodied with moderate carbonation. Smooth and a bit syrupy with a warming and sweet.
D - Great barrel aged stout. The complexity of the different barrels comes through nicely.

Bomber, 2011 #1806. Poured deep brown with a lovely, rich, deeper, swirly, yellowy-beige head.. settled down a little too quickly. The aroma picked up sweet bourbon and vanilla overtones, with well-roasted black malts and blackstrap molasses supporting.. a little aquavit and juniper accented.. very interesting and complex. The flavor found tangy bourbon and oak on the tip of the tongue, with warm, well-roasted cocoa and molasses following.. more of the bourbon and just a touch of gin character over sweet, tasty, toasty malts on the warm finish.. loved it! Medium-plus bodied with moderate-plus carbonation on the palate.. buttery-smooth across the middle, with welcome acidity on the front and back.. excellent blend, and excellent beer!
